As qualified healthcare professionals, if you’ve got any of the following, head to your pharmacist for: 

  • Aches and pains 
  • Hayfever 
  • Sore throat and coughs 
  • Colds and flu 
  • Earache 
  • Cystitis 
  • Skin rashes and red eye 
  • Teething
